These advanced windows, engineered with laminated glass and robust framing systems, offer a critical layer of defense that standard glazing cannot match. Their construction is designed to withstand significant impacts from windborne debris, a vital consideration in regions prone to high winds or extreme weather. The laminated glass, typically featuring a strong interlayer such as PVB or SGP, prevents shattering upon impact, thereby maintaining the integrity of your home's envelope. This resilience is crucial for preventing catastrophic damage that can result from broken windows during storms. Beyond weather protection, the reinforced nature of impact windows also enhances security, acting as a deterrent against forced entry. The cost for hurricane impact windows in El Paso is influenced by several technical factors. These include the size and quantity of the windows, the specific materials used for the frames (such as vinyl, aluminum, or reinforced composites), and the type of laminated glass and its protective interlayers. Windows designed to meet higher wind-load resistance ratings, often tested against standards like Miami-Dade, will typically command a higher price. The complexity of the installation, including any necessary structural modifications to your home, also contributes to the overall investment. Licensed professionals can provide a precise quote.

The best impact windows for homes in El Paso are those that meet or exceed local building codes and offer robust protection against windborne debris and high winds. Professionals will recommend windows with laminated glass featuring strong interlayers, such as PVB or SGP, and reinforced frame systems constructed from durable materials like vinyl or aluminum. Brands that adhere to rigorous testing standards, like those established by Miami-Dade County, and offer comprehensive warranties are typically considered top-tier.
